#a14936 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a14936 is composed of 63.1% red, 28.6%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 42.2%. #a14936 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ff926c with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#a14936 color description : Dark moderate red.
#a14936 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a14936 has RGB values of R:161, G:73,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.66,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10570038.

Shades and Tints of #a14936
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0605 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a14936
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6968 is the less saturated color, while #d32904 is the most saturated one.
